Yes ethyl alcohol is an organic compound as it chemical structure is formed of carbon hydrogen and oxygen and those compound containing hydrocarbon structure are knwon as organic compounds ethyl alcohol chemical formula is: CH3CH2OH

What is ethoxylated alcohol ether sulphate?

This is a detergent. The alcohol that is ethoxylated determines the length of the nonpolar part of the molecule. One example of this type of detergent is Sodium laureth sulfate, or sodium lauryl ether sulfate (SLES).

Is cetyl alcohol organic or inorganic?

Cetyl alcohol is considered to be an organic compound. It is a fatty alcohol derived from natural sources such as coconut or palm oil.


Rubbing alcohol inorganic or organic?

Rubbing alcohol, also known as isopropyl alcohol, is an organic compound. It is a clear, colorless liquid that has a chemical formula of C3H8O.

Is alcohol a group of organic compounds?

Yes, alcohol is a group of organic compounds that contain one or more hydroxyl (-OH) functional groups attached to a carbon atom. It is commonly used in beverages, solvents, and chemical reactions. Examples of alcohols include ethanol, methanol, and isopropyl alcohol.


Is IsoPropyl alcohol an organic or inorganic compound?

Isopropyl alcohol is an organic compound because it contains carbon atoms in its chemical structure. Organic compounds are generally defined as compounds that contain carbon-hydrogen bonds.
